The National Institutes of Health (NIH), a key source of funding for scientific research in the United States, finds itself in an unusual predicament. Despite a judicial ruling that aimed to provide clarity, significant portions of the NIH funding remain effectively frozen. The main roadblock arises from the decision-making review groups that are unable to schedule meetings, owing to restrictions from the Trump administration that prevent them from posting necessary notices in the Federal Register.

This halt in operations is causing concern among researchers and universities that depend heavily on NIH grants for conducting pioneering studies in areas ranging from medical research to innovative technologies. The freezing of funds puts immense pressure on ongoing projects and threatens the initiation of new research endeavors crucial for advancements in various fields.

The issue stems from administrative hurdles implemented during Trump's term, which some analysts argue is a strategic move to exert control and influence over federal funding. Critics point out that these measures form part of a broader agenda that could adversely impact higher education and scientific progress.
